A Bathroom Tile
The exact tile in a restroom can provide the space, a different feel with its dissimilar textures and shades. It can moreover define a bathroom
Selecting bathroom tiles can be overwhelming, particularly if you have lots of options. If you're planning to tile your restroom, here are a number of instructions on how to choose one
Take pictures of your bathroom before you go out to home improvement stores to pick and choose tiles. The photographs will help out salespeople identify with the scope of the project you are undertaking.
Be aware of the varieties of tile you can decide on. Make certain you carry out a line of investigation and search for the following, glass, mosaic, porcelain, natural stone (marble, slate, granite etc), quarry and ceramic tiles.
Glassy ceramic tile is a lot used in bathrooms as it is water resistant and less costly than other options, however be sure to explore sealants for new kinds, as well. Ceramic is trouble-free to fit and fix, as it's uncomplicated to cut.
Natural stone can be an attractive solution for your bathroom providing you are okay with splurging more money to stick it and make it work. Your local home improvement store can also help you choose which kind of tile is finest for your project and financial plan.
Choose whether to make use of small, medium or large bathroom tiles. Large tiles are best used in bigger restrooms, particularly if there is a repeating pattern. Large tiles make a space appear larger, therefore if you have an average sized restroom; large tiles can visually enlarge the space.
Choose the shade for your bathroom wall tiles. Ivory, almond, grey and neutral shades are most admired, but don't be afraid to make use of gallant shade splashes all over the place. Remember the color of bathroom fittings, faucets and sanitary ware, when selecting shades, as you don't want them to be at odds.
Think about the texture of the tile and where it will be positioned, before you choose one. Take care you don't choose one that will be very slippery when damp, if it will be placed on the floor just outside the bathtub! Bathroom Showers tiles should have a soft surface to keep away from water and restrain mold growth. Also, ensure the tile is resilient enough, if you will make use of it on a countertop. Countertops are inclined to more deterioration, as items will be placed on top of them.
